Preventive and Curing Methods of Unrinary Tract Infection (UTI) In Ayurveda

Authors(1) :-Deeptiprava Nayak

The basic difference between Ayurveda and Western allopathic medicine is important to understand. Western allopathic medicine currently tends to focus on symptomatology and disease, and primarily uses drugs and surgery to rid the body of pathogens or diseased tissue. Many lives have been saved by this approach. In fact, surgery is encompassed by Ayurveda. However, drugs, because of their toxicity, often weaken the body. Ayurveda does not focus on disease. Ayurveda encompasses various techniques for assessing health. The practitioner carefully evaluates key signs and symptoms of illness, especially in relation to the origin and cause of an imbalance. They also consider the patient’s suitability for various treatments. Here in this article I have discussed about the various methods of prevention and cure of Urinary Tract Infection (UTI) using Ayurveda. UTIs are more common in women than in men. However, when UTI occurs in men it is more complicated as it is more likely to spread to the Upper Urinary Tract and the Kidneys.
